South Africa - Sweet Potatoes Producer Price
Since 2013, South Africa Sweet Potatoes Producer Price fell by 5% year on year. At $233.4 Per Metric Ton in 2018, the country was number 45 among other countries in Sweet Potatoes Producer Price. South Africa is overtaken by Paraguay, which was number 44 with $244.3 Per Metric Ton and is followed by Bangladesh with $216.1 Per Metric Ton. New Caledonia lead the ranking with $3,890 Per Metric Ton in 2018, that is +3.2% compared to 2017. Brunei, Grenada and Barbados resp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Mauritius witnessed the best average annual growth at +12.2% per year, while Sierra Leone was the worst growing country at -24.9% per year.
